Russia's Ministry of Digital Development proposes exemption allowing security officers and scientists to search “extremist materials” online

TL;DR

  • Russia's Ministry of Digital Development proposed amendments to combat online fraud.
  • The amendments would allow online searches of "extremist materials" for scientific or law enforcement purposes.
  • This change resolves a contradiction where identifying prohibited material was itself an administrative offense.
  • Amendments to the Code of Administrative Offenses in September 2025 mandated penalties for searching "knowingly extremist materials".
  • Fines range from 3,000 to 5,000 rubles ($35 to $60).
  • The first case involved a medic fined 3,000 rubles for finding "extremist material".
